Understanding the Basics: What Is Fertilizer?

Before we dive into how to use fertilizer, let’s clarify what it actually *is*. Fertilizer is any substance added to soil to improve plant growth. It provides essential nutrients that plants need to thrive, such as nitrogen, phosphorus, and potassium (often represented as NPK on fertilizer labels). These nutrients are crucial for various plant functions:

  • Nitrogen (N): Promotes leafy growth and green color.
  • Phosphorus (P): Supports root development, flowering, and fruit production.
  • Potassium (K): Enhances overall plant health, disease resistance, and water regulation.

Plants obtain these nutrients naturally from the soil, but in many cases, the soil doesn’t provide enough. This is where fertilizer comes in. It replenishes these vital nutrients, ensuring your plants have everything they need to flourish. Think of it like a healthy diet for your plants!

Types of Fertilizer: A Comprehensive Overview

The world of fertilizer is diverse, offering a range of options to suit different plants and gardening styles. Here’s a breakdown of the most common types:

1. Organic Fertilizers

Organic fertilizers are derived from natural sources, such as plants, animals, and minerals. They release nutrients slowly, improving soil structure and promoting beneficial microbial activity. Some examples include:

  • Compost: Decomposed organic matter, a gardener’s best friend! Rich in nutrients and improves soil structure.
  • Manure: Animal waste (cow, chicken, etc.) that’s been composted. Provides a good source of nutrients, but needs to be composted properly to avoid burning plants.
  • Bone meal: Ground animal bones, a good source of phosphorus.
  • Blood meal: Dried animal blood, a good source of nitrogen.
  • Seaweed extract: Provides micronutrients and can improve plant health.

Pros of Organic Fertilizers:

  • Improve soil health and structure.
  • Slow-release nutrients, reducing the risk of over-fertilization.
  • Environmentally friendly.

Cons of Organic Fertilizers:

  • Nutrient content can vary.
  • May require more frequent applications.
  • Can be slower to show results.

2. Inorganic (synthetic) Fertilizers

Inorganic fertilizers are manufactured from chemical compounds. They typically provide a concentrated dose of nutrients and are quickly absorbed by plants. These fertilizers often come in granular, liquid, or spike forms.

Pros of Inorganic Fertilizers:

  • Precise nutrient ratios.
  • Fast-acting, providing quick results.
  • Easier to calculate application rates.

Cons of Inorganic Fertilizers:

  • Can potentially harm the environment if overused.
  • Can burn plants if not applied correctly.
  • May not improve soil health as much as organic fertilizers.

3. Complete vs. Incomplete Fertilizers

You’ll often see fertilizer labels with an NPK ratio, such as 10-10-10 or 20-20-20. This ratio represents the percentage of nitrogen (N), phosphorus (P), and potassium (K) in the fertilizer.

  • Complete fertilizers contain all three major nutrients (N, P, and K).
  • Incomplete fertilizers are missing one or more of these major nutrients.

Choosing the right type depends on your plants’ needs. For example, if you’re growing tomatoes, which require a lot of phosphorus for fruit production, you might choose a fertilizer with a higher P value. If you’re growing leafy greens, you might opt for a fertilizer with a higher N value.

Reading the Fertilizer Label: Deciphering the Code

Fertilizer labels provide crucial information about the product’s composition and how to use it safely and effectively. Here’s what to look for:

  • NPK Ratio: As mentioned earlier, this indicates the percentage of nitrogen, phosphorus, and potassium.
  • Ingredients: Lists the specific compounds used in the fertilizer.
  • Application Rate: Provides instructions on how much fertilizer to use per plant or area. This is VERY important!
  • Application Method: Specifies how to apply the fertilizer (e.g., broadcast, side-dressing, foliar spray).
  • Warnings: Includes safety precautions and potential hazards.

How to Choose the Right Fertilizer for Your Plants

Selecting the right fertilizer involves considering several factors:

  • Plant Type: Different plants have different nutrient requirements. For example, flowering plants often benefit from fertilizers with a higher phosphorus content, while leafy greens need more nitrogen.
  • Soil Test: A soil test can reveal any nutrient deficiencies in your soil, helping you choose a fertilizer to address those specific needs.
  • Growth Stage: Plants need different nutrients at different stages of growth. Seedlings and young plants need less fertilizer than mature plants in their flowering or fruiting stages.
  • Fertilizer Type: Consider whether you prefer organic or inorganic fertilizers, as well as the application method that suits your gardening style.
  • Ease of Use: Some fertilizers are easier to apply than others. Granular fertilizers are often easy to spread, while liquid fertilizers can be mixed with water and applied with a watering can or sprayer.

If you’re unsure, a general-purpose fertilizer with a balanced NPK ratio (e.g., 10-10-10) can be a good starting point for many plants.

Different Application Methods: Putting Fertilizer to Work

The way you apply fertilizer can affect its effectiveness. Here are some common application methods:

  1. Broadcast Application: This method involves spreading granular fertilizer evenly over the soil surface. It’s suitable for lawns and large garden beds.
  2. Side-Dressing: Applying fertilizer along the sides of plants, typically a few inches away from the stems. This is good for row crops.
  3. Banding: Placing fertilizer in a band a few inches away from the seeds or seedlings.
  4. Foliar Feeding: Diluting liquid fertilizer in water and spraying it directly onto the leaves. This is a quick way to deliver nutrients, but it’s not a substitute for soil fertilization.
  5. Injected into Irrigation: Using a fertilizer injector system to deliver liquid fertilizer through your irrigation system. This is efficient for large-scale gardening.
  6. Fertilizer Spikes/Tablets: These are inserted into the soil near the plant and release nutrients slowly over time.

The best method depends on the type of fertilizer and the plants you’re growing. Always follow the label instructions.

How to Avoid Common Fertilizing Mistakes

Even experienced gardeners can make mistakes. Here’s how to avoid some common pitfalls:

  • Over-Fertilizing: This is the most common mistake. It can lead to fertilizer burn (scorched leaves), stunted growth, and even plant death. Always follow the label instructions and err on the side of caution.
  • Under-Fertilizing: Plants that don’t get enough nutrients will be weak and unproductive. Observe your plants and adjust your fertilizing schedule if needed.
  • Using the Wrong Fertilizer: Choose a fertilizer that’s appropriate for your plants’ needs.
  • Applying Fertilizer Incorrectly: Make sure you are using the correct application method.
  • Ignoring Soil pH: Soil pH affects nutrient availability. Get a soil test to determine your soil pH. If your soil pH is too high or too low, nutrients may not be available to your plants, even if you fertilize.

Troubleshooting: Signs of Nutrient Deficiencies

Even with the best intentions, plants can sometimes suffer from nutrient deficiencies. Here are some common signs to watch for:

  • Yellowing leaves (chlorosis): Often indicates a nitrogen deficiency.
  • Stunted growth: Can be caused by a lack of various nutrients.
  • Purple or reddish leaves: May indicate a phosphorus deficiency.
  • Brown leaf edges: Can be a sign of potassium deficiency.
  • Poor fruit production: Can be caused by a lack of phosphorus or potassium.

If you suspect a nutrient deficiency, consult a soil test and/or a gardening expert to identify the problem and determine the best course of action.

Fertilizing Specific Plants: Tailoring Your Approach

Different plants have varying nutrient needs. Here are some tips for fertilizing specific types of plants:

  • Vegetables: Vegetables generally need regular fertilization, especially during the fruiting stage. Use a balanced fertilizer or a fertilizer specifically formulated for vegetables.
  • Flowers: Flowering plants often benefit from fertilizers with a higher phosphorus content to promote blooms.
  • Lawns: Lawns need nitrogen-rich fertilizers to maintain their green color and growth. Apply fertilizer in the spring and fall.
  • Trees and Shrubs: Fertilize trees and shrubs in the spring or fall. Use a slow-release fertilizer or a fertilizer specifically formulated for trees and shrubs.
  • Container Plants: Container plants need more frequent fertilization than plants in the ground, as nutrients leach out of the soil more quickly. Use a liquid fertilizer or a slow-release fertilizer.

Always research the specific needs of your plants to ensure they receive the right nutrients at the right time.

Environmental Considerations: Fertilizing Responsibly

Fertilizing can have environmental impacts. Here’s how to fertilize responsibly:

  • Use the Right Amount: Avoid over-fertilizing, which can lead to nutrient runoff and water pollution.
  • Choose Slow-Release Fertilizers: These release nutrients gradually, reducing the risk of runoff.
  • Use Organic Fertilizers: Organic fertilizers are generally more environmentally friendly.
  • Avoid Fertilizing Before Rain: Apply fertilizer when rain is not expected to minimize runoff.
  • Compost: Compost can help reduce the need for synthetic fertilizers.

By following these guidelines, you can enjoy a beautiful garden while minimizing your impact on the environment.
